We see the same brake repair mistakes over and over, whether the work happens in a driveway or at a traditional shop. Each one chips away at safety, braking performance, and your budget.
Many repairs start with a quick glance through the wheel instead of a complete inspection. That approach misses uneven pad wear, seized slide pins, damaged hoses, or fluid leaks.
When the inspection is shallow, the repair often targets only the obvious noise or vibration. Hidden problems stay in place and shorten the life of new parts, leading to repeat jobs and higher long-term cost.
Rust on caliper brackets, pad contact points, and rotor hats is not just cosmetic. Corrosion can wedge pads in place, cause dragging brakes, or create pulsation as rust builds under the rotor.
Bolting new pads and rotors onto rusty hardware leads to uneven contact, hot spots, and noise. The brakes may feel fine at first, then develop grinding, squealing, or shaking that demands another round of parts and labor.
Brake fluid issues often get overlooked because the system still "works." Old fluid absorbs moisture, which lowers its boiling point and encourages internal corrosion in calipers, lines, and the master cylinder.
Ignoring fluid contamination risks a soft pedal under hard braking and gradual damage to internal components. That neglect turns a simple service into expensive hydraulic repairs later.
Common installation errors include misaligned pads, twisted or pinched hoses, missing anti-rattle clips, and incorrect torque on caliper bolts or wheels.
These mistakes can cause uneven wear, brake pull, vibration, leaks, or even parts loosening while driving. Correcting the damage usually means replacing components that would have lasted much longer if they had been installed correctly the first time.
Slide pins, abutment clips, and contact points need proper high-temperature brake lubricant. Skipping this step, or using the wrong grease, leads to sticking calipers and uneven pad wear.
Dry or seized hardware makes the brakes drag, overheat, and wear out pads and rotors ahead of schedule. What looked like "saving time" turns into frequent replacements and persistent noise.
Replacing only pads when rotors are below spec, or ignoring weak hardware and worn hoses, creates an imbalance in the system. New parts have to work alongside components already near the end of their life.
This patchwork approach reduces stopping power and causes quick wear on the new parts. The result is a string of small repairs, each one adding cost, instead of one complete service that restores the system properly.
Some repairs keep components partially assembled to save a few minutes. Without full disassembly, corrosion hides between contact surfaces, old grease stays in place, and stuck hardware never gets addressed.
Rushed work often feels fine on a short test drive but breaks down under daily use. Noise, vibration, and uneven braking show up later, forcing another repair visit and another bill. Thorough, methodical disassembly and reassembly prevent those repeat problems.
Those seven mistakes almost always trace back to one root cause: the brakes were never inspected in full before anyone picked up a wrench. A comprehensive inspection lays out the whole picture, so we repair the system, not just the symptom that makes noise.
We start with the obvious wear items: pad thickness on every wheel, rotor condition inside and out, and whether the friction surfaces are smooth, glazed, or cracked. Uneven pad wear patterns tell us about sticking slide pins, misaligned hardware, or caliper issues long before a pedal problem shows up.
From there, we examine calipers for seized pistons, torn dust boots, and binding on the brackets. Hoses and hard lines get checked for cracks, swelling, chafing, and signs of leakage at every connection. Skipping this step is one of the most common brake repair errors and often leaves hidden hydraulic problems in place.
Brake fluid condition deserves the same attention. We look at level, color, and signs of contamination, then compare that to the age of the fluid and any recent repairs. Ignoring fluid quality during a brake job leads to soft pedals, corroded internals, and early failure of new parts.
Hardware and contact points are the last layer. We inspect slide pins, abutment clips, shims, and backing plates for wear, rust buildup, and previous shortcuts. When these pieces are overlooked, new pads and rotors end up fighting against stuck or misaligned hardware, which shortens their life.

Rust and corrosion attack the pieces that guide and support the pads, not just the visible surface of the rotor. As scale builds on caliper brackets, pad ears, and rotor hats, clearances tighten. Pads start to drag, hardware binds, and heat rises. That extra friction wears pads and rotors down faster and often shows up as squealing, grinding, or a steering wheel shimmy under braking.
Left in place, corrosion also lifts contact surfaces out of alignment. Rust under a rotor hat or on the hub face creates a slight wobble every time the wheel turns, which you feel as pulsation. Corroded abutment areas pinch the pad on one side and leave the other loose. The result is tapered pad wear, uneven temperatures, and premature failure of parts that should have lasted much longer.
For us, extending brake life starts with full disassembly. We remove calipers, brackets, pads, shims, and hardware so every contact point is exposed. The hub face, rotor mating surface, and bracket channels get cleaned down to solid metal, not just brushed until the rust changes color. That means using appropriate abrasives and tools while protecting sealing surfaces and boots.
Once bare, we inspect those surfaces for pitting or distortion. Only then do we reinstall components with fresh hardware where needed. High-temperature brake lubricant goes on slide pins, under abutment clips, and on pad contact points in a thin, controlled layer. The goal is free movement without contaminating friction surfaces.
Rust cleanup takes time and does not show up on a parts list, so rushed flat-rate work and many DIY jobs focus only on swapping pads and rotors. That shortcut often looks fine on day one but shortens service intervals and invites noise and vibration. A deliberate approach to corrosion removal and lubrication supports consistent clamping force, smoother stops, and fewer repeat brake repairs.
Brake fluid does two quiet jobs that matter every time we stop: it transfers pedal force to the brakes and it protects internal parts from corrosion. When the fluid breaks down, both jobs suffer long before an obvious failure appears.
Brake fluid is hygroscopic, so it absorbs moisture over time. That moisture lowers the boiling point and encourages rust inside calipers, lines, and the master cylinder. Under hard stops or repeated braking, contaminated fluid can start to boil, which introduces compressible vapor into the system. The result is a longer pedal stroke, a softer feel, and reduced stopping margin when it is needed most.
Common fluid-related mistakes include topping off low fluid without finding the cause, treating dark fluid as "normal," and skipping scheduled fluid replacement. Another frequent error is opening the system for a repair, then performing a quick, incomplete bleed. Air pockets in lines or calipers do not always show up in a gentle test drive, but they reveal themselves in panic stops or with a loaded vehicle.
Improper bleeding techniques create their own problems. Pumping the pedal aggressively with the bleeder closed can damage an aging master cylinder. Rushing the sequence or ignoring one wheel leaves trapped air in the highest points of the system. Using the wrong fluid type or mixing incompatible formulas accelerates seal wear and can swell rubber components.
Professional brake service treats fluid care as part of every job, not an add-on. We check level, color, and odor, look for contamination, and compare findings with the vehicle's history. When fluid replacement is needed, we use the correct specification, follow a controlled bleeding process, and verify pedal feel under load. That method protects new parts, maintains consistent braking, and reduces the chance of hidden hydraulic issues turning into major repairs later.
